There are lots around, in the 2500 - 4000 yen range. I think most are listed in the Lonely Planet.
I stayed in one on Xmas Eve (my first time in a YH) in Tokushima, Shikoku. Besides myself there were only two other guests, both of them pilgrims doing the 88 temples walk, and both must have been pushing 80.
It seems they are sticklers for curfews though. The one I stayed in was 11pm, while I actually live on the same street as the one in Nagano City, and the curfew there is 9.30, I heard last week from a couple of people I met who were staying there. That sucks. |
